King Aescwine's Tomb

King Aescwine's Tomb was a burial mound in the south of Essex, England which served as the final resting place of King Æscwine of Wessex.

During the 870s, the tomb was explored by the Viking shieldmaiden Eivor Varinsdottir.[1]
